Practical Information
Opening Hours
Tuesday to Saturday: 10:00 AM - 2:00 PM, 5:00 PM - 8:00 PM; Sunday: 10:00 AM - 2:00 PM; Monday: closed
Tickets
Information coming soon.
Tips
Check the temporary exhibitions before your visit, as they may feature unique works. Consider visiting on weekdays to avoid crowds. Bring a water bottle, as the tour can be long.
